The database you already have.

getair.space

Every Bluesky atmosphere account comes with a personal data server: a cms, login, file storage and a public API that you own.

  • you own your data. Records live in your own repo under your own schema. Switch tools or hosts – or even stop using airspace – and everything still works.
  • no database to run. Reads, writes, auth and images are all handled by your own PDS. airspace is a typed client.
  • drafts built in. Experimental permissioned spaces for private data, with a single call to publish.
  • typed from your schema. Define the model once. Records, keys, joins and OAuth scopes are inferred magically. ✨

example

// lexicons.ts
import { defineLexicons, field } from 'airspace/lexicon'

export default defineLexicons('dev.roe', {
  note: {
    title: field.text(),
    body: field.markdown(),
    createdAt: field.datetime(),
  },
})
// notes.ts
import { createAirspace, defineCollection, passwordSession } from 'airspace'
import lexicons from './lexicons.ts'

const notes = defineCollection(lexicons.note)

export const airspace = createAirspace({
  identity: 'roe.dev',
  collections: { notes },
  session: await passwordSession({ service: 'https://pds.example', identifier: 'roe.dev', password: process.env.PDS_APP_PASSWORD! }),
})

const published = await airspace.notes.list({ limit: 10 })
await airspace.notes.create({ title: 'Hello', body: '# hi', createdAt: new Date().toISOString() })

[!WARNING] Permissioned spaces, where drafts and private records live, are experimental. They need a PDS running prerelease software: atproto's permissioned-data branch, or the @atproto/pds spaces alpha. Hosted PDSes, including bsky.social, do not support them yet. The API may change.

examples

  • examples/nuxt: a Nitro plugin providing an airspace client + server routes +@comark/vue.
  • examples/astro: static generation + getStaticPaths + Astro actions for writing.
  • examples/sveltekit: load functions + form actions with field-level validation.
  • examples/node: a CLI with no framework and no build step.

The demo on getair.space is the same app, running against a sandbox account on a demo PDS.

development

  • Clone this repository
  • Install dependencies with pnpm install
  • Run the tests with pnpm dev. They run against a real PDS with permissioned spaces, booted in process with @atproto/dev-env
  • Run pnpm dev:pds for a PDS on port 2583 that stays up, printing dotenv-shaped credentials for two accounts
  • Run pnpm lex:build to regenerate src/lex from lexicons/
  • Run pnpm size to print the bundle size table in the docs
